1. Understanding Division



Division is one of the four basic arithmetic operations, alongside addition, subtraction, and multiplication. It represents the process of splitting a quantity into equal parts or groups. In the expression 250 ÷ 2, we are asking: "How many times does 2 fit into 250?" Alternatively, we can frame it as: "If we divide 250 into 2 equal groups, how many will be in each group?"

2. Methods for Solving 250 ÷ 2



Several methods can be used to calculate 250 divided by 2. Let's examine a few:

Long Division: This is a systematic approach suitable for larger numbers.

```
125
2|250
2
05
4
10
10
0
```

We start by dividing 2 into 2 (the first digit of 250), which results in 1. This 1 is placed above the 2. We then multiply 1 by 2 (the divisor) and subtract the result (2) from 2, leaving 0. We bring down the next digit (5). We repeat the process: 2 goes into 5 twice (with a remainder of 1), and we continue until there is no remainder.

Mental Math: For simpler division problems like this, mental math is often the quickest method. We can break down 250 into smaller, easily divisible parts. For example, 250 can be thought of as 200 + 50. 200 divided by 2 is 100, and 50 divided by 2 is 25. Adding these results (100 + 25) gives us the answer, 125.

Using Multiplication: Division and multiplication are inverse operations. This means that if we divide 250 by 2 and get 125, then multiplying 125 by 2 should give us 250. This provides a valuable check for our calculations.


3. Real-world Applications



Division problems like 250 ÷ 2 appear frequently in everyday situations. Consider these examples:

Sharing Equally: Imagine you have 250 candies to distribute equally among 2 friends. Each friend would receive 125 candies (250 ÷ 2 = 125).

Calculating Unit Price: If 2 kg of apples cost $250, the price per kg is $125 (250 ÷ 2 = 125).

Averaging: If you drove 250 km in 2 hours, your average speed was 125 km/h (250 ÷ 2 = 125).

These examples demonstrate the practical utility of understanding division and its application in solving everyday problems.

4. Beyond the Basics: Remainders



While 250 is perfectly divisible by 2, many division problems result in a remainder. A remainder is the amount left over after dividing as equally as possible. For instance, if we divide 251 by 2, we get 125 with a remainder of 1. Understanding remainders is crucial for various applications, including those involving discrete units (like candies) where you can’t have fractions of a unit.
